Output e80524b059671662c4b59a0b3efbf06f03455cbc69f3d31512b2246380802d43:11

value
184619136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c42201ebd97dd0791a53a4e225fb00b4ca7096 OP_EQUAL
address
3Ay78U4XcDaDZU6xS9KHgDx7uy8oGjCAX2
transaction
e80524b059671662c4b59a0b3efbf06f03455cbc69f3d31512b2246380802d43
spent
true